我有一个由msmq消息启动的工作流,它执行一些处理,然后调用初始化关联并等待接收活动。所以工作流已经有一个msmq端点,是否可以添加一个net.tcp端点,允许客户端与接收活动相关联?
答案 0 :(得分:0)
不,您无法做到这一点,因为整个服务是通过特定协议公开的,而不仅仅是一个操作,就像任何其他标准SOAP服务一样。
但是,您可以做的是让基于MSMQ的工作流启动另一个具有Receive
的工作流服务,正确初始化相关性,然后再与其他Receive
等待其他消费者的睡眠状态
此外,我认为这是一种更好的方法,因为MSMQ服务只是用作协调器然后才能开始。